How they compare

Viet Nam currently reports 36,871 1000 USD against 34,178 1000 USD in Singapore, a difference of 2,693 1000 USD.

That makes Viet Nam's figure about 1.1 times Singapore's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 17 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Singapore ahead.

Singapore ranks 18th and Viet Nam ranks 16th of 126 countries.

Across the 2 decades both report, Singapore averaged higher in 1 and Viet Nam in 1.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
